GBLX/EXDS Deal

I like this part of the press release too:

"Global Crossing will get about 20 percent of Exodus, giving it a piece of by far the largest Web hosting company, the Journal reported. Global Crossing will also get a seat on the board of Exodus."

Resulting from this deal:

* GBLX's stake in EXDS is basically the market share that Global Center commanded before the deal, so that GBLX keeps its market share in the hosting space at zero cost.

* GBLX's network has guaranteed traffic from a once reluctant customer.

* GBLX can focus on its core business
